本文介绍了虚拟功能表的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!
问题描述
如果在派生类中,我不覆盖基类中定义的虚函数.如果我创建基类和派生类的对象,那么将创建多少个虚拟表?
If in derived class I do not override a virtual function defined in base class. Then how many virtual table will be created if I create object of the base and derived classes?
base
{
virtual xyz()
{
}
};
derived: public base
{
};
main()
{
base bobj;
derived dobj;
}
Here will the virtual table for derived class be created?
推荐答案
这篇关于虚拟功能表的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持!